 Thanks for the helping. Downloaded Geosever2.7.4 war from Geoserver
official site and replaced  with Geoserver2.11.1, the layer editing
functionality is worked. Now i understand that basically issue is with
Geoserver version . Now I am checking all other functionalities, hoping  I
will not get any unexpected error/behaviour.
